@-ui/transition 中文文档教程

发布于 5年前 浏览 26 项目主页 更新于 3年前


@-ui/transition

捆绑恐惧症 Types 代码覆盖率 构建状态 NPM 版本 麻省理工学院许可证

npm i @-ui/transition

创建 CSS 转换的库

Quick Start

使用 -ui ```jsx 和谐 从“@-ui/styles”导入样式 从“@-ui/transition”导入转换

styles.variables({ 转换:{ 期间: { 慢:'1s', }, }, })

const fade = transition(样式, { // 默认样式和选项 默认: { 持续时间:100, }, // 使用回调访问变量 在:({转换})=> ({ 不透明度:1, 持续时间:transitions.duration.slow, }), 出去: { 不透明度:0, }, })

常量组件 = ({visible}) => (

Foo

) ```

API

LICENSE

麻省理工学院


@-ui/transition

Bundlephobia Types Code coverage Build status NPM Version MIT License

npm i @-ui/transition

A library for creating CSS transitions with -ui

Quick Start

```jsx harmony import styles from '@-ui/styles' import transition from '@-ui/transition'

styles.variables({ transitions: { duration: { slow: '1s', }, }, })

const fade = transition(styles, { // default styles and options default: { duration: 100, }, // Use a callback to access variables in: ({transitions}) => ({ opacity: 1, duration: transitions.duration.slow, }), out: { opacity: 0, }, })

const Component = ({visible}) => (

Foo

) ```

API

LICENSE

MIT

更多

友情链接

    我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
    原文